Common HVAC Emergencies That Require Immediate Attention

Several HVAC issues call for emergency service. Recognizing these problems can help you know when to require expert help:

  • Complete System Failure
    When your heating or cooling system stops working completely, particularly throughout severe weather, it's more than just an inconvenience-- it can be dangerous. Our emergency HVAC contractors can identify and fix the issue immediately, restoring your home's convenience and safety.
  • Unusual Noises or Smells
    Unusual seem like banging, grinding, or shrieking from your HVAC system frequently signify a major mechanical issue that might lead to larger problems if not attended to quickly. Likewise, unusual smells might suggest electrical issues or perhaps gas leaks. Our expert HVAC contractors can recognize these problems and make necessary repair work before they become dangerous.
  • Water Leaks
    Water dripping from your HVAC system can damage your home and result in mold development. Our professionals locate the source of leakages and fix them correctly to prevent water damage.
  • Refrigerant Leaks
    Refrigerant leakages decrease your a/c's cooling capacity and can damage the environment. They need professional attention as refrigerant dealing with calls for specialized training and equipment.
  • Electrical Issues
    Problems with electrical components in your HVAC system position fire hazards and need to be dealt with right away by qualified specialists. Our HVAC professionals have the training to safely fix electrical problems.

Common HVAC Problems Homeowners Face

  • Poor Airflow
    Limited air flow makes your system work harder and decreases convenience. Our HVAC contractors identify airflow problems, whether triggered by duct problems, unclean filters, or fan problems.
  • Irregular Heating or Cooling
    If some spaces are too hot while others are too cold, you might have duct problems, insulation concerns, or an incorrectly sized system. Our expert HVAC contractors can identify these issues and advise options.
  • Brief Cycling
    When your system turns on and off regularly, it wastes energy and breaks components quicker. Our HVAC contractors can identify whether the problem comes from a clogged filter, inappropriate thermostat settings, or something more serious.
  • High Energy Bills
    Abrupt increases in energy expenses typically show HVAC inadequacy. Our professionals perform energy performance evaluations to recognize the cause and suggest enhancements.
  • Humidity Problems
    Modern HVAC systems need to assist manage indoor humidity. If your home feels too damp in summer or too dry in winter season, our HVAC contractors can recommend services to improve comfort and air quality.
  • Thermostat Problems
    Sometimes what looks like a system failure is in fact a thermostat problem. Our HVAC contractors can fix or change thermostats and assist you upgrade to programmable or smart models for much better convenience control and energy cost savings.
